Features
- Great-feeling mesh head kick drum tower
- Solid steel frame provides rugged durability
- Angled screw-down spikes with hook ‘n’ loop design
- Accommodates most single and double kick drum pedals
- Compatible with most electronic kits, including the Simmons SD100, SD200, SD300, SD350, SD500, SD550, SD1000, SD1500, SD2000

Most Liked Positive Review
Product is great and I would recommend it to anyone
Extremely easy to hook up. No parts to put together. A great upgrade to my previous rubber kick pad. Mesh head is more realistic than my previous rubber head. Be sure however to use a "plastic beater head" for your pedal with the mesh kick pad A felt batter head fibers will get into the mesh kick pad after time and ruin it. I use this electric kit for my band practices.
Most Liked Negative Review
Doesn't seem durable
I bought this to replace a KAT kick pad which I could not find to replace directly. Figured this had good reviews so I'd try it out. I played the KAT set for almost 2 years just as aggressive as an acoustic kit and it held up great but this kick pad has a considerable dent in the mesh after about an hour of play. I'm going to try putting tennis balls on my beaters but the bottom line is, this pad doesn't seem like it can keep up with real drum playing. And on top of that my double bass pedal is a vey right fit as the bad is kind of narrow
